To consider a report of the Corporate Director for Place Management & Regeneration.

 

The report details a proposal for the introduction of No Waiting At Any Time traffic regulation orders on Castle Hill and Ashton Road, Bredbury following the receipt of complaints from Allied Bakeries of the difficulties the drivers of their Heavy Goods Vehicles had experienced with access and egress at their Castle Hill site, due to parked vehicles.

 

The Area Committee is requested to recommend that the Cabinet Member for Communities & Housing gives approval to the statutory advertising of the following scheme, at a cost of £600 to be funded from the Strategic Budget, and subject to the receipt of no objections within 21 days, the subsequent making of the Order:-

 

Proposed No Waiting at Any Time

 

Castle Hill - West side, from its intersection with Ashton Road, for a distance of 34 metres in a north easterly direction.

 

Castle Hill - East side, from its intersection with Ashton Road, for a distance of 49 metres in a northerly easterly then north westerly direction.

 

Ashton Road - North West side, from its intersection with Castle Hill for a distance of 16 metres in a north-easterly direction.
